Growing requirements
Erica ventricosa, commonly known as the Wax Heath, is a distinctive shrub belonging to the Ericaceae family. Originally native to the Cape region of South Africa, it is highly prized for its unique, waxy, bell-shaped flowers that appear in dense clusters.
This species requires highly acidic, well-draining soil to thrive. Gardeners should avoid standard potting mixes, opting instead for a specialized mixture consisting of peat moss, coarse sand, and organic matter like pine needles to replicate its natural environment.
Light requirements for this plant include bright, indirect sunlight. While it appreciates good illumination, the intense heat of midday sun can scorch the delicate foliage, so placement in a spot with dappled shade or eastern exposure is usually ideal.
Temperature control is critical, as the plant is not frost-hardy in colder zones. During the active growing season, it prefers moderate temperatures, while in the winter months, a cool but frost-free environment is necessary to trigger the flower bud development.
Watering must be done with precision. The soil should be kept consistently moist but never waterlogged. Always use distilled or rainwater, as Erica ventricosa is extremely sensitive to tap water minerals, which can rapidly alter the soil pH and cause health decline.
Main diseases and pests
Root rot is the most common threat to this shrub, often caused by overwatering or poor drainage. Once roots begin to decay, the plant is difficult to save, making the prevention of waterlogged soil the primary priority for every grower.
Spider mites are a persistent pest, especially in indoor or greenhouse settings where air humidity might be low. They thrive in dry conditions and can quickly drain the plant's vitality, leading to yellowing leaves and premature leaf drop.
Powdery mildew can affect the foliage if there is poor ventilation. This fungal disease appears as a white, dusty coating on the leaves and stems, requiring immediate treatment with appropriate fungicides and better airflow management.
Scale insects are another potential pest that can attach to the stems and branches. These pests are often hidden beneath protective shells, making manual removal and systemic insecticidal treatments necessary for successful control and recovery.
Maintaining high hygiene standards in the growing area is essential. Regularly removing dead plant material and ensuring clean tools helps reduce the risk of secondary infections and pest infestations throughout the plant's lifecycle.
